    DIY cloud weather station with ESP32/ESP8266 (MySQL database and PHP)

    Byoeadmin September 24, 2020September 11, 2020

    Build a cloud weather station dashboard to visualize your ESP32 or ESP8266 sensor readings from anywhere in the world. You’ll see your sensor data displayed on gauges and on a table. The ESP32 or ESP8266 will make an HTTP POST request to a PHP script to insert your data into a MySQL database. More info
